    hi
    few days back qt creator is installed its fine.

    Today while opening the QT creator from pannel It's not opened. then I tryied to open it from terminal its opened but in that It;s not showing GUI projects

    and In terminal I got an error like

    (<unknown>:3223): Gtk-WARNING **: Attempt to load unknown IM context type 'gtk-im-context-none'
    Warning: Kit file version 0 not supported, cannot restore kits!
    Qt version is no longer known, removing from kit "Desktop".
    Tool chain is no longer known, removing from kit "Desktop2".
    Qt version is no longer known, removing from kit "Desktop2".
    Tool chain is no longer known, removing from kit "Desktop2".
    Qt version is no longer known, removing from kit "Desktop".
    Qt version is no longer known, removing from kit "Desktop2".
    The X11 connection broke (error 1). Did the X11 server die?

    QXcbWindow: Unhandled client message: "_GTK_LOAD_ICONTHEMES"
    QXcbWindow: Unhandled client message: "_GTK_LOAD_ICONTHEMES"

    I am not getting what is this error?
    while searching in net also I am net understand what is this?

    what is this problem? Is there any file is missing?

    If any body knows reply me.

    Thanks in advance

      Could you please check the .xml files found in ~/.config/QtProject/qtcreator Looks a bit like the profiles.xml is corrupted.

      If the files are not obviously wrong (e.g. truncated or empty), then "please file a bug report":https://bugreports.qt-project.org/ and attach the .xml files to it.
